#1ca710 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1ca710 is composed of 11% red, 65.5% green and 6.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 83.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 90.4% yellow and 34.5% black. It has a hue angle of 115.2 degrees, a saturation of 82.5% and a lightness of 35.9%. #1ca710 color hex could be obtained by blending #38ff20 with #004f00. Closest websafe color is: #339900.

Shades and Tints of #1ca710

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010601 is the darkest color, while #f4fef3 is the lightest one.

Tones of #1ca710

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#576156 is the less saturated color, while #10b502 is the most saturated one.
